YORKSHIRE are on course for their tenth LV= County Championship win of the season as they pursue 304 to beat Hampshire at the Ageas Bowl.
Andrew Gale and Jack Leaning have recovered the champions from 37-3 this morning to reach tea at 186-3 after 60 overs.
The fourth-wicket pair have shared 149 inside 49 overs, and they will resume afterwards needing 118 more.
Gale was dropped at second slip on 35 before reaching 50 off 99 balls.
Leaning followed his skipper to that milestone off 109 balls.
Gale will resume this evening on 83 and Leaning on 58.
